Why do digital radios use more electricity than analogue ones?

So much more economical ... analogue radio.
So much more economical ... analogue radio. Photograph: Simon Smith/Getty Images

Why do digital radios use so much more electricity than analogue ones? We use our two digital radios for about an hour a day each, and need to recharge their batteries once a week. We’ve had several analogue radios over the years and their batteries have lasted for months.
